Description
Model: IS200AEADH4A 109W3660P001
Input type: Supports standard industrial signals such as 4-20mA and 0-10V, and can be configured as thermocouple (TC) or thermal resistor (RTD) input.
The IS200AEADH4A 109W3660P001 has 16 channels of high-density input (subject to the manual), and supports independent isolation and sampling rate configuration.
Accuracy and resolution: Accuracy ±0.1% F.S., resolution 16 bits, sampling rate ≥1kS/s (programmable).
The communication interface communicates with the Mark VI controller through the backplane bus (such as VME or PCI) and supports real-time data transmission.
Environmental adaptability: Operating temperature -20°C to +70°C, humidity 5-95% non-condensing, anti-vibration grade 5g (10-500Hz).
The safety certification complies with the SIL2/SIL3 functional safety level and supports redundant configuration and self-diagnosis of faults.
Typical application scenarios
Gas turbine monitoring
Collect signals such as combustion chamber temperature, bearing vibration, and lubricating oil pressure to trigger over-limit alarm or shutdown protection.
In combination with the PID algorithm of the Mark VI controller, the opening degree and rotational speed control of the fuel valve are optimized.
Power plant process control
Monitor the steam flow rate and the temperature of the generator winding, and integrate them into the DCS system to achieve energy efficiency management throughout the plant.
Coordinate with the excitation system (such as GE EX2100) to maintain the stability of the grid frequency and voltage.
Industrial drive system
It is used for monitoring the health status of compressors and pump sets, and supports predictive maintenance (such as spectrum analysis).
Compatibility and system integration
Hardware compatibility
The IS200AEADH4A 109W3660P001 can be inserted into the designated slot of the Mark VI rack (such as the backplane of the IS200 series). It is necessary to confirm the slot power supply and bus type (such as 5V/12V).
When working in coordination with other GE modules (such as the IS200VPROH1A valve control card), a unified firmware version is required.
Software configuration
Configure channel parameters (range, filtering, alarm threshold) through ToolboxST or Cimplicity software.
Support integration with Proficy Historian to achieve long-term data storage and analysis.
